Thread: Remove a "0"
View Single Post
  #9   Report Post  
Posted to microsoft.public.excel.programming
J_Knowles[_2_] J_Knowles[_2_] is offline
external usenet poster
 
Posts: 25
Default Remove a "0"

If all the string are consistently formatted "7-0xx-1", give this a try. Put
the formula in col B and copy it down as far as needed.

Col A ColB
7-080-1 ="7-"&MID(A1,4,2)&"-1"


If you need to get back to the text string without the formlae, do the
following:
Say you have the formula in B1:B100, highlight the range press ctrl+c (copy)
inside the highlighted range right click, select paste special - Values


HTH
--
Data Hog


"Steved" wrote:

Hello from Steved

I need to remove please the "0" I have a script below but do not know how to
adjust it to remove the "0"

from to this
7-086-1 7-86-1
7-094-1 7-94-1
7-099-1 7-99-1
7-024-1 7-24-1
7-024-1 7-24-1
7-084-1
7-081-1

Sub DelZeros2()
'Do Until ActiveCell = ""
For x = 1 To 1
Dim Rng As Range
Set Rng = Range("E1", Range("E56000").End(xlUp))
Range("E1").Select
For Each cell In Rng
If cell.Value < "" Then
ActiveCell.Offset(0, 1).Select
ActiveCell.FormulaR1C1 = "=MID(RC[-1],1+(LEFT(RC[-1])=""0""),99)"
ActiveCell.Offset(1, -1).Select
End If
Next cell
Next x
'Loop
End Sub

I thankyou.